Definitions
Strongly articulated in speech, especially a voiceless consonant.
Word origin
Learned borrowing from Latin fortis (“strong”). Doublet of fort and forte.
Used in a sentence
“Unaspirated [p] is fortis in French, the corresponding lenis consonant being [b]. The same sound is lenis in Danish, the corresponding fortis consonant being [pʰ].”
